Former WIHS Standout Athlete Named Captain at Towson
Peter Mezzanotte was one of four players to be selected as captains for the Towson University lacrosse team.

Peter Mezzanotte, once a three-sport standout at , was recently selected as one of four captains for the Towson University lacrosse team, according to the school's website.
According to TowsonTigers.com, Mezzanotte, 22, is a three year letter winner and in 46 total games with the Tigers, he's recorded five goals, three assists, 91 ground balls and 71 caused turnovers. Last season, he led the team with 38 caused turnovers.
Mezzanotte is a senior at Towson majoring in History Education and Psychology. He's played defensive midfield on the lacrosse team at the Maryland-based school since he was a freshman.

Head coach Tony Seaman said on TowsonTigers.com that Mezzanotte is the team's "best all-around athlete that everyone on our team looks up to on the field."
Back in his days at West Islip High School, Mezzanotte was an All-Long Island football selection and received All-County honors in track and lacrosse. He helped lead the lacrosse team to a in 2006.
